The future of manufacturing will not be shaped by technology alone. It will be shaped by partnerships — across companies, industries, research institutions, regions and, increasingly, across borders.
Baden-Württemberg and Wisconsin are particularly well positioned to contribute to this future. Both regions have strong manufacturing traditions, a highly skilled workforce, world-class research and innovation ecosystems, and a large number of successful family-owned and mid-sized companies.
At the same time, both face similar challenges: increasing global competition, supply chain resilience, the transformation toward climate-neutral production, digitalization, artificial intelligence, and the need to attract and develop the next generation of manufacturing talent.This creates a strong foundation for cooperation.
The central question for this panel is not whether Baden-Württemberg and Wisconsin have a shared future in manufacturing. The question is how ambitious we want that future partnership to be.
